What Features Should You Look for in the Best Men’s Fall Boots?

When searching for the best men’s fall boots, several key features should be considered to ensure comfort, durability, and style.

  • Material: Look for high-quality materials such as leather or suede that provide durability and a classic aesthetic. These materials not only withstand the elements but also develop a unique patina over time, enhancing their appearance.
  • Insulation: Opt for boots with adequate insulation to keep your feet warm during cooler temperatures. Insulated boots often feature materials like Thinsulate or fleece, which trap heat while allowing moisture to escape, ensuring comfort in chilly weather.
  • Waterproofing: Waterproof or water-resistant features are essential for fall, as rain and wet conditions can be common. Boots with sealed seams or waterproof membranes help keep your feet dry while maintaining breathability.
  • Traction: A good outsole with a tread pattern designed for stability and grip is crucial, especially if you plan to walk on slippery surfaces. Look for rubber outsoles with deep lugs that provide excellent traction on wet leaves or muddy terrain.
  • Cushioning: Comfortable cushioning in the insole can make a significant difference, particularly if you’ll be wearing the boots for extended periods. Features like memory foam or EVA cushioning offer shock absorption and support for all-day wear.
  • Style: Choose a style that complements your wardrobe and personal taste, whether it be rugged, sleek, or casual. Versatile designs can transition well from outdoor adventures to urban settings, making them practical for various occasions.
  • Fit: Proper fit is crucial for comfort; consider trying on boots with the type of socks you plan to wear. Ensure there’s enough room for your toes while maintaining a snug fit around the heel to prevent slipping.
  • Easy Maintenance: Look for boots that are easy to clean and maintain, as fall can bring mud and moisture. Some materials require less upkeep than others, so consider how much time you want to spend on care and cleaning.

Which Popular Styles Define the Best Men’s Fall Boots?

The best men’s fall boots are defined by a variety of styles that combine functionality with fashion.

  • Chukka Boots: These ankle-high boots feature a minimalist design and typically have two or three pairs of eyelets for laces. They are versatile enough to dress up with chinos or dress down with jeans, making them ideal for both casual and semi-formal occasions.
  • Desert Boots: A subcategory of chukka boots, desert boots are often made from suede and have a crepe sole for comfort. They offer a laid-back style that pairs well with a range of outfits, particularly in casual settings.
  • Work Boots: Known for their durability and ruggedness, work boots are designed for functionality. They often feature reinforced toes and slip-resistant soles, making them perfect for outdoor activities while still stylish enough for everyday wear.
  • Chelsea Boots: These slip-on boots are characterized by their elastic side panels and sleek silhouette. They can easily elevate an outfit and are perfect for transitioning from day to night, seamlessly fitting into both professional and casual wardrobes.
  • Combat Boots: Inspired by military footwear, combat boots are sturdy and provide excellent support and traction. They are often made from leather or heavy canvas and can add an edgy touch to any outfit, making them a popular choice for fall fashion.
  • Hiking Boots: Designed for outdoor adventures, hiking boots prioritize comfort and support, featuring waterproof materials and rugged soles. They can also be stylishly incorporated into urban outfits, making them a practical choice for fall outings.

Which Brands are Considered the Best for Men’s Fall Boots?

Some of the best brands for men’s fall boots include:

  • Timberland: Known for their rugged durability, Timberland boots are designed to withstand harsh weather conditions while providing comfort and style. Their classic 6-inch boot is particularly popular for fall, featuring waterproof leather and a supportive sole.
  • Clarks: Clarks offers a range of stylish and comfortable boots, perfect for both casual and formal occasions. Their Desert Boot is a timeless option made from high-quality suede, providing a versatile look that pairs well with various outfits.
  • Red Wing: Red Wing boots are synonymous with quality craftsmanship and heritage style. The Iron Ranger is a standout model, featuring a sturdy leather build and a Goodyear welt construction, making it ideal for both work and everyday wear.
  • Dr. Martens: Renowned for their iconic air-cushioned soles, Dr. Martens boots deliver both comfort and a bold fashion statement. Their 1460 model is a classic choice for fall, with a smooth leather finish that adds an edgy touch to any ensemble.
  • Frye: Frye is celebrated for its timeless leather boots that exude sophistication and durability. The Harness Boot is a popular option, featuring a sleek design and rich leather that develop a beautiful patina over time, making it perfect for the fall season.
  • Columbia: For those seeking functionality without sacrificing style, Columbia offers fall boots that are both waterproof and insulated. Their Bugaboot series is designed for outdoor activities, ensuring your feet stay warm and dry while exploring nature in the cooler months.

How Can You Best Care for Your Men’s Fall Boots?

Conditioning leather is essential to keep it supple and prevent it from becoming brittle. A good leather conditioner should be applied periodically, especially before and after the fall season, to maintain its moisture and sheen.

Waterproofing is particularly important for fall boots, as they are often exposed to rain and damp conditions. Using a spray or wax specifically designed for waterproofing leather can create a protective barrier that repels water and prevents stains.

Proper storage involves keeping your boots in a cool, dry place, preferably with shoe trees inserted to maintain their shape. Avoid storing them in damp areas or direct sunlight, as this can lead to mold growth or fading.

Replacing laces when they become frayed or worn not only enhances the aesthetic of your boots but also ensures they remain functional and secure. High-quality laces can be easily found at shoe stores or online, allowing you to customize the look of your boots.
